Position Overview:

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Bookkeeper with 2-3 years of relevant experience. The successful candidate will be respon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, utilizing QuickBooks, and ensuring seamless client interactions. This position plays a vital role in our team, requiring excellent communication skills and a strong ability to collaborate and lead within the financial management process.

Key Responsibilities:



Financial Record Maintenance:

Accurately record financial transactions, monitor financial activities, and ensure compliance with accounting principles and regulations.

QuickBooks Management and other accounting tools:

Utilize QuickBooks and other accounting tools to manage financial data, process entries, and generate reports, ensuring the software's full utility is maximized for the firm and its clients.

Client Coordination:

Act as a primary point of contact for clients, understanding their bookkeeping needs and providing timely and effective service to enhance client satisfaction.

Account Reconciliation:

Regularly review and reconcile accounts, ensuring discrepancies are identified and resolved promptly to maintain the integrity of financial records at month end, quarterly and annual basis including accounts payable and accounts receivable

Team Collaboration:

Work closely with colleagues across different departments to streamline workflows, share insights, and improve overall processes within the firm.

Leadership Responsibilities:

Demonstrate leadership by managing multiple client accounts efficiently, supporting team, and leading initiatives that affect financial operations. Provide regular financial reports (weekly, monthly and yearly)

Payroll Processing:

Manage payroll processing for clients, ensuring accurate calculations, timely payments, and compliance with tax regulations.
